Ludhiana: A three-year-old girl is critical in hospital after she was raped and her throat was slit, allegedly by a 13-year-old boy from her neighbourhood in Punjab's Ludhiana.
The boy has been taken into custody. The families of both are from Bihar.
The child's father alleges that the boy, who works as an assistant in an electrical shop, persuaded her to come with him to play and then raped her. He allegedly tried to kill her by slitting her throat.
The child was found covered in blood and taken to hospital. Doctors say she is stable.
"The three-year-old was brought in with a gash on her throat. She was bleeding. We have treated her. It's a case of rape and attempted murder," said Sanjiv Gupta, the doctor who treated the girl.
